Abstract
The invention relates to a capsaicin antifouling paint for preventing marine organisms from growing in an intertidal region. The capsaicin antifouling paint is used for forming a corrosion-resistant costing on the outer surface of a fan foundation in anti-marine organism corrosion prevention construction engineering in the offshore wind power industry; the capsaicin antifouling paint is formed by doping an oil paint with a high-purity capsaicin solution and stirring; the weight percentage content of the high-purity capsaicin solution in the capsaicin antifouling paint is 0.6-0.8 percent; the weight percentage content of high-purity capsaicin in the high-purity capsaicin solution is 80-90 percent; and the weight percentage content of capsaicin in the high-purity capsaicin is over 98 percent. In a construction process for constructing by adopting the capsaicin antifouling paint for preventing marine organisms from growing in an intertidal region, the capsaicin antifouling paint is coated onto the outer surface of a fan foundation in anti-marine organism corrosion prevention construction engineering in the offshore wind power industry to form a corrosion-resistant coating. Due to the adoption of the capsaicin antifouling paint, the safety of an offshore fan foundation is enhanced greatly.
